pub enum Hpcmd {
    Value1 = 0,
    Value2 = 1,
}
Expand description

Hardware Port Control Mode

Value on reset: 0

Variants§

§

Value1 = 0

0: The automatic update of bits SCTR.DSM and SCTR.HPCDIR is disabled.

§

Value2 = 1

1: The automatic update of bits SCTR.DSM and SCTR.HPCDIR is enabled.
